In this case LACC have imposed the arrival level restriction due crossing traffic. I give an instruction to be there at the level agreed. If either a pilot or an ATCO changes that in my airspace then I need to know because quite rightly I am putting other aircraft into the same area basing separation on the instructed level and position

(plus a little bit extra for the pension) Aircraft are always handed over clean but there can be many different conditions attached to that assumption. This is one of them.
Back to common sense. If you've been given a position and level and you think something has changed then ask. That won't kill you but not asking might.
